Transaction 1951097c30ad60b60bd48142abd841d1a1e1f5cc0c3ee709b7af041a18b68689

1 Input
2 Outputs
  • 1951097c30ad60b60bd48142abd841d1a1e1f5cc0c3ee709b7af041a18b68689:0
  • value  1347820659
    address  1FcXtBDv1KASn3nK1Yse2aeKw7hycoYxQn
  • 1951097c30ad60b60bd48142abd841d1a1e1f5cc0c3ee709b7af041a18b68689:1
  • value  25682513
    address  19maQLgTbeVUvGGx5dW46nnRFahAZD6pXu